This week Phil is joined by Bill and Carmen San Diego to chat about all the news from this year’s E3. First up the guys chat Marvel’s Avengers how the story sounds awesome but the graphics could use some work, also chat Marvel Alliance 3 and the new Marvel, TMNT and Star Wars cabinets coming from Arcade 1 UP. The gang also watches the Doctor Sleep trailer and chats some of the latest in weird news.

This episode is brought to you by Collar and Elbow use promo code “RSRGPODCAST” at checkout for 10% your purchase.Also brought you by Middle Fidelity and Soundcoud.